$\lim _{n \rightarrow \infty}\left(2^n+5^n\right)^{\frac{1}{n}}=\lim _{n \rightarrow \infty} 5\left\{1+\left(\frac{2}{5}\right)^n\right\}^{\frac{1}{n}}=5$
Alternate method:
Here, $0<2<5$
If $0 < x < y$, then $\lim _{n \rightarrow \infty}\left(x^n+y^n\right)^{1 / n}=y$
$\therefore \lim _{n \rightarrow \infty}\left(2^n+5^n\right)^{\frac{1}{n}}=5 $
